1. The Letter (Key): The Foundation of Mnemonic Acronyms
The first component of mnemonics is the letter or key, which serves as the structural backbone of the memory aid. This element often takes the form of an acronym or acrostic, where the first letter of each word in a sequence corresponds to the initial letters of the information to be remembered. As an example, the acronym ROYGBIV helps recall the colors of the rainbow (Red, Orange, Yellow, Green, Blue, Indigo, Violet). Similarly, the phrase “Every Good Boy Does Fine” is used to memorize the lines of the treble clef in music (E, G, B, D, F).
The letter component works by creating a familiar pattern that the brain can easily encode and retrieve. It simplifies complex sequences into manageable chunks, reducing cognitive load. When combined with the other two components, the letter becomes a trigger for deeper memory associations.
2. The Image (Visualization): Engaging the Brain’s Visual Memory
The second component is the image or visualization, which transforms abstract concepts into vivid, memorable mental pictures. This technique taps into the brain’s superior ability to recall visual information compared to text or numbers. As an example, to remember the number 7, one might visualize a large, red seven-shaped balloon. For more complex data, such as historical dates or scientific terms, images can be exaggerated or surreal to enhance memorability.
Visualization is particularly effective because it activates the brain’s visual cortex, creating stronger neural pathways. That's why when paired with the letter component, images provide a concrete anchor for abstract information. Take this: the acronym HOMES (Huron, Ontario, Michigan, Erie, Superior) for the Great Lakes can be paired with images of each lake’s unique shape or a memorable scene at each location.
3. The Story (Link): Connecting Elements Through Narrative
The third component is the story or link, which weaves the letter and image elements into a coherent narrative. This narrative creates logical connections between disparate pieces of information, making them easier to recall. Here's one way to look at it: to remember a grocery list (milk, eggs, bread, apples), one might imagine a cow (milk) dancing with a chicken (eggs) on a loaf of bread (bread) while juggling apples (apples). Scientific Explanation: Why These Components Work
The effectiveness of mnemonics stems from cognitive science principles like the dual coding theory, which suggests that information processed through both verbal and visual channels is better retained. The letter component engages the brain’s language centers, while the image component activates visual processing areas. Q: How do I create a mnemonic for a long list of items?
A: Break the list into smaller groups and apply the three components to each segment. Here's one way to look at it: a 10-item list can be divided into two 5-item mnemonics, each with its own letter, image, and story.

Putting It All Together: A Step‑by‑Step Mini‑Workshop
-
Identify the Core Elements
Write down the items you need to remember. Highlight any natural groupings (e.g., categories, chronological order, cause‑and‑effect pairs). -
Assign a Letter (Key)
- Acronym: Take the first letter of each item and arrange them into a pronounceable word or phrase.
- Acrostic: If a true acronym isn’t possible, craft a sentence where each word’s initial matches the target list.
-
Create a Vivid Image
- For each letter, conjure an exaggerated, sensory‑rich picture.
- Use emotional intensity (humor, surprise, fear) to make the image “sticky.”
- Sketch a quick doodle if you’re a visual learner—drawing reinforces the neural pathway.
-
Weave a Narrative
- Link the images sequentially in a story that follows a logical or absurd plot.
- Incorporate spatial cues by mentally placing each scene in a familiar location (your kitchen, your commute, etc.). This merges the method of loci with the three‑component framework.
-
Test and Refine
- Close your eyes and rehearse the story. Pause after each segment and try to recall the original item.
- If a particular link feels weak, amplify the image or add a quirky detail.
- Repeat the recall after a few minutes, then after an hour, and finally the next day—spacing reinforces long‑term retention.
